TTEB Series Wireless Rotary Torque Transducer (Screw Bits Holder)

  • The TTEB Series is a wireless rotary torque transducer designed for use with tools that drive screw bits (e.g., screwdrivers, electric or pneumatic drive tools) rather than square-drive sockets.

  • It features a bit-holder output interface, meaning you can mount standard screw bits directly and measure torque through the tool’s rotational motion.

  • The device allows real-time torque measurement and wireless data transmission, turning conventional screw-driving tools into smart, data-capable torque systems.

Typical Use Case

  • You attach the TTEB transducer between the screw-driving tool motor or gearbox and the screw bit.

  • As the tool rotates the bit and applies torque to fasteners, the transducer measures the torque on the rotating shaft.

  • The transducer sends this data wirelessly to a receiver or torque controller.

  • The controller can then display, log, or act on the torque data (e.g., shut off when target torque is reached, log torque curves, or feed data to MES systems).

  • The system supports Industry 4.0 / IIoT integration and traceable torque control workflows.

 

Connecting TTEB Wireless Rotary Torque Transducer to PC / Android Tablet

Wireless Communication Interface

 

The TTEB Series transmits data wirelessly using a 2.4 GHz RF or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) signal.


Depending on your model configuration:

Transmitter TypeTypical ReceiverPC / Tablet Connectivity
RF (proprietary 2.4 GHz)ZIPPTORK USB wireless receiver donglePlug into the PC USB port for data reception
Bluetooth BLE versionBuilt-in BLE receiver (PC / Android tablet)Pair directly via Bluetooth connection

Data Functions

When connected directly to a PC or tablet, the TTEB transducer provides:

  • Real-time torque and angle readings (Nm, kgf·cm, in-lb).

  • Torque-time and torque-angle graphs.

  • Peak hold, average, and pass/fail analysis.

  • Cycle count and traceable record storage.


Use Case Examples

  • QA inspection stations: Portable verification without needing a full controller.

  • Laboratory or R&D torque analysis: USB connection to PC for data logging.

  • Field service or on-site testing: Use a Bluetooth connection to a tablet for quick torque checks.

  • Integration with MES / IIoT platforms: Through PC software or Bluetooth gateway.
